Punteggio 94/100 · Stephen Tanzer, Vinous, Nov 2011

Good bright, deep red with ruby highlights. Lively aromas of black cherry, menthol, minerals and violet. Sweet, supple and seamless, with lovely inner-mouth freshness and lift for the vintage. Juicy blackberry, redcurrant and mineral flavors carry through to the lively, very persistent finish. I prefer the balance here to that of the 2008. When brothers Renato and Giuliano divided up the Corino estate in 2006, Giuliano retained the Giachini holding.

Punteggio 94/100 · Da bere 2017-2027, Antonio Galloni, Wine Advocate, Feb 2011

The 2007 Barolo Giachini opens with a beguiling, captivating bouquet redolent of tar, smoke, French oak and wild cherries, all of which come together in the finely-knit voice that is unique to this La Morra vineyard. The Giachini stands out for its exceptional length, finely nuanced fruit and lovely overall balance. Hints of Pinot linger on the close. Anticipated maturity: 2017-2027. Proprietor Giuliano Corino has a stunning set of 2007 Baroli on his hands. The wines capture the ripe, open style of the vintage while preserving considerable freshness, aromatic complexity and structure. These are wonderfully complete Baroli that merit serious consideration. I expect most of the wines will drink well with a minium of cellaring, and continue to develop complexity with further time in bottle.
